Sign In — Free (10 views/day)Westerville Education Association, founded in 1983, is a small nonprofit that reported $179K in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ue fell 28% from the prior year — a significant decline worth monitoring. The organization ran a surplus of $90K, a strong 51% operating margin.
Represent labor union members through advocacy and training.
